Description:
The Executive Assistant is responsible for defined work or projects with moderate complexity. In this role you will follow an individual work plan and meets day-to-day short-term objectives and resolve issues through immediate action or short-term planning.
· Provide overall office management and administrative duties such as phone coverage, call screening, memos and letters
· Establish and maintain strong communication links with other administrative personnel within and outside the function as necessary to facilitate meetings, announcements and updates.
· Proactively coordinate the executive calendars, which are comprised of a detailed meeting schedules and extensive travel
· Plan, schedule, arrange and coordinate business meetings and travel itineraries; maintain passport and visa requirements; prepare and reconcile expense accounts
-Plan and develop internal and external communications including newsletters, web blogs, web chats.
- Support external partner engagements with local universities and other agencies
· Direct business contacts to appropriate managers
· Process T&L expenses for the clients
· Prepare presentations, reports, spreadsheets, meeting minutes and other business information
· Provide discrete and confidential coordination of sensitive company information
· Use discretion in interfacing with all levels of individuals, internally and externally
· Anticipate needs and accomplishes responsibilities without direction
· Prepare, evaluate, and edit incoming and outgoing communications for the executive
· Manage multiple projects and priorities and initiates follow up to ensure timely achievement of commitments
